Subject- Roll Bars   There are so many different rules With different sanctioning organizations.  With the NHRA ,they have tech inspectors that go to the place that is building your roll bar and installing it.  It is not uncommon for them to make you change your design, costing you more money and re doing the bar. From time to time ,they may even make you upgrade the bar to a safer design as rules change to promote safety. My friend Don who owns a shop called Chassis Concepts makes his living building Dragsters,Funny Cars and upgrading the old race cars roll bars and cages. They really start getting picky when your car runs 11 sec or below in 1/4 mile.  So before you install a Roll Bar, decide where you plan to race,find that sanctioning bodies rules,connect with the tech inspector to help with the design and find a shop that specializes in Roll bars. One expensive hunk of INCONEL bellowl!

This will take care of the expansion from header to gt4294r to return tube. It's an expansion bellow for pre-turbo heat/vibration relief for the big turbo.

The main Burn's collector already has double slip (which is awesome) so that will take care of the gt2871r side of things.

will your 42lb injectors support enough fuel on E85? It should, but I would think you would be near the max on Injector duty cycle with E85


if the "5th injector kit" w/ upgraded fuel lobe cams of another vendor supports 700hp LNF balts using E85

I am confident that my extra 4 port injectors (42 lb/min) w/ upgraded fuel lobe cams will be ok.

the reason I say that is the flow and the lbs per min Im going to be pushing I see  42s (440cc) being benifical and being close to static but not yet reaching the max idc values. Now if I want more room I might b going with 500cc injectors just because theyll flow enough and shouldn't be static nor near maxed out. This will also keep the flowrate and pulses nice and clean since the injectors will not be horribly huge. Basically a larger driver will work but even the smaller ones will work just fine. Now keeping it on the safe side by running the 4 secondary injectors early to help keep the lnf idcs down and less stress on the di pump....

I'll start with these set first, which I'm confident will be fine.   I can easily drop in 500cc if REALLY NEEDED.
